What Are the Early Signs of Speech Delays in Kids?
Parents often wonder: how do I know if my child needs a pediatric speech therapist in Delhi? Early detection prevents bigger issues later. Kids typically coo by 3 months, babble by 6 months, and say first words around their first birthday. Delays show up as quiet periods beyond these milestones or frustration during play.
Common Red Flags by Age
Watch for these patterns during daily routines:
- By 12 months: No gestures like waving bye-bye or pointing.
- By 18 months: Fewer than 20 words or no imitation of sounds.
- By 2 years: Speech unclear to strangers; limited two-word phrases.
- By 3 years: Struggles with sentences or avoids talking.
These signs stem from factors like frequent ear infections common in Delhi's dusty air or bilingual home environments. A therapist assesses through play-based observation, not stiff tests. Catching issues early boosts outcomes—kids often catch up fully with support.

How Does Speech Therapy for Kids in Delhi Work?
Curious about the process? Speech therapy in Delhi uses fun, child-led sessions tailored to your kid's needs. Therapists create a safe space with toys and games, focusing on building sounds, words, and social chat.
Core Therapy Techniques
Sessions last 30-45 minutes weekly, blending:
- Play-based exercises: Using blocks or pictures to practice "ball" or "more."
- Oral motor activities: Blowing bubbles to strengthen mouth muscles.
- Language modeling: Repeating correct words during storytelling.
- Parent coaching: Quick tips for home reinforcement.
In Delhi clinics, therapists adapt to local contexts, like incorporating Hindi-English mixes for bilingual families. Progress tracks via simple charts, with goals like clearer "mama" sounds in weeks. Evidence shows 70-80% improvement in articulation after 6 months for most kids.

What Home Activities Boost Speech Development?
Wondering: can I support speech therapy in Delhi from home? Absolutely—daily habits amplify professional sessions. These evidence-backed activities fit Delhi family life, needing just 10-15 minutes daily.
Easy, Fun Exercises
Incorporate these naturally:
- Read aloud: Point to pictures in books; mimic animal sounds.
- Sing nursery rhymes: "Twinkle Twinkle" builds rhythm and words.
- Mirror talk: Face your child, exaggerate mouth movements for "fish" or "up."
- Turn-taking games: Roll a ball saying "your turn" to teach back-and-forth.
- Describe routines: Narrate bath time—"water is wet"—to expand vocabulary.
Avoid screens; focus on face-to-face interaction. Track wins like new words weekly. Consistency matters more than perfection.

When Should Parents Seek Speech Therapy in Delhi?
The big question: is it time to consult a pediatric speech therapist in Delhi? Act if delays persist past milestones or your child avoids talking, gets frustrated, or seems isolated.
Other cues include:
- Regression in words already learned.
- Difficulty following simple directions by age 2.
- Family history of speech issues.
Delhi's pediatricians often refer early, as untreated delays link to learning gaps later. Starting therapy by age 3 yields the best results. Don't wait for "perfect" timing—early help prevents struggles.
